Industrial experience
As part of your Mathematics and Physics course at The University of Exeter, you can choose to take an optional Commercial and Industrial Experience module during the vacation before your third year. This opportunity allows you to gain paid work experience in a commercial setting while earning credits towards your degree programme. Professional experience not only develops your CV but helps you to determine your career aspirations.
Your curriculum has been developed with partners, including IBM, the Met Office, South West Water, Black Swan and Oxygen House. Throughout your studies you will conduct individual and group projects using real world data sets. Modules will use current industry methods, platforms, software and data, to ensure that they are fully reflective of workplace practice.

Other requirements
General requirements
- A-Level AAA-AAB GCE AL grade A and B in Mathematics and Physics (The A can be in either Maths or Physics)
- IB 36/666-34/665 IB HL6 and HL5 in Mathematics (Analysis and Approaches) and Physics. (The HL6 can be in either Mathematics or Physics.)
- BTEC DDD Applicants studying a BTEC Extended Diploma will also require grade A and B in GCE AL Mathematics and Physics
- GCSE C or 4 English Language
